| Name | 1,5-Dibromopentane |
| Other Names | Pentamethylene dibromide |
| Chemical Formula | C5H10Br2 |
| Molecular Weight | 229.94 g/mol |
| Appearance | Colorless to pale yellow liquid |
| Boiling Point | 238 °C |
| Melting Point | -22 °C |
| Density | 1.585 g/cm³ at 20 °C |
| Solubility In Water | Insoluble |
| Refractive Index | 1.506 at 20 °C |
| Cas Number | 111-24-0 |
| Flash Point | 113 °C |
| Pubchem Cid | 8211 |

| Storage | 1,5-Dibromopentane should be stored in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area, away from sources of ignition and incompatible substances like strong oxidizers. Keep the container tightly closed and protected from moisture and direct sunlight. Use chemical-resistant storage containers.
